William makes surprise visit to troops in Poland Featured

The Prince of Wales has thanked British troops for "defending our freedoms" in a secret visit to a military base in Poland near to the Ukraine border.

Prince William's visit to Rzeszow in south-eastern Poland was kept secret over security concerns until he left and arrived in the capital Warsaw.

He told British soldiers: "Thank you for all you are doing out here."

He said he wanted to thank them in person for "keeping everyone safe" and "keeping an eye on what's going on".

"So, just a big thank you for what you do on a day-to-day basis."

He added: "You're doing a really important job out here and defending our freedoms is really important, and everyone back home thoroughly supports you."

Rzeszow is just over an hour's drive from the Ukrainian border. British troops are there to help secure Poland's airspace.

As well as the British military base, the Prince visited a Polish territorial army base where he met Polish soldiers.

The heir to the throne is also due to visit a Ukrainian refugee centre in Warsaw. On Thursday the prince will meet the Polish President Andrzej Duda and attend a wreath-laying.

Prince William's visit to Poland is at the request of the UK government, but the prince has been clear about his support for Ukraine from the start, tweeting his support to Ukraine just days after Russia's invasion.

He has come to Poland to renew that support.
